Decoding Merchant Account Fees and Charges
Accepting credit transactions is essential for many businesses, but understanding the associated fees can be a bit daunting. Merchant account fees and charges are often complex and vary widely based on factors like transaction volume, industry, and the acquirer you choose. Some common fees include monthly maintenance fees, percentage-based transaction fees, and chargeback fees. It's crucial to carefully review these fee structures before signing up for a merchant account to ensure you're getting a affordable rate that aligns with your business needs.
